At 8:50 this morning, the Pacific Loon was close to shore in very calm waters off Yahara Park, right where the Yahara River flows into Lake Monona. The viewing conditions were splendid, and Tony Link and I enjoyed nice looks as the bird showed off its very white throat with hint of chinstrap while it was preening.
